Any idea on Craftel from Audiocraft
Hi guys,
I currently own an Onkyo Sr-606 Receiver,Klipsch Qunitet II speakers and Klipsch Sub-12 for my home theater set up.I am planning to buy two floor standers and an amp for listening to music in bedroom. I am looking a budget of 10 K. I Listened to Craftel amp + speakers in the gym where I workout and I found it to be quite decent.Have you guys heard about the craftel brand? Can I get two floorstanders and an amp with RMS 30-50 watts from Audiocraft within my budget? Do you guys have any other suggestions for me? I dont want to expand my budget as I already own a decent HT setup. I am eagerly waiting for your response... |

Re: Any idea on Craftel from Audiocraft
Hi,
I am using Craftel speakers and amplifier. They work fine so far. I have floorstanders and an amplifier. The specifications are given below: Floorstanders: 150W RMS (12" woofer, 5" midrange, 1" Philips Dome Tweeter) Amplifier: 100W RMS - Model no. STA 662. As you said, the sound quality is very decent and I spent only 13K for the setup. For your requirement, you can definitely get decent floorstanders and an amplifier (50W) within your budget. For more information, read the posts related to Audiocraft or Craftel. I have also posted some pictures on the popular post, "Showcase your setup". You can contact Mr. Mark, Audiocraft at 9841023957. I would say Audiocraft products are "value for money" products. Regards, Muthusami. S Quote:

Re: Any idea on Craftel from Audiocraft
Hi,
I paid 7000 rupees for the floorstanders. I bought them on October 2007. At the time of purchase, they had a pair of predesinged 12" towers and I asked some modifications in the cabinet appearance. They make range of woofers; components are procured from various sources and assembled at their shop. I also had a demo of a pair of 8" tower. The quality of sound is good. Generally their products are good value for money. So far I used my floorstanders only for music listening. Occasionally I tried for movies but because I do not have a home theater setup, I cannot judge the quality in terms of movies. You may be true that 12" drivers are very high for music listening but I preferred them to get soft bass ![]() In my towers, standard 1" Philips dome tweeters are used and they sound good. Some of my friends told me that the high frequency is somewhat high than the usual. But, I am very much satisfied with the performance of towers. I would say that the high frequency is dependant on the amplifier we use. If you have any specific requirement of drivers and tweeters, you can choose them for your towers and Audiocraft will accommodate your customization. I am in Chennai and you are welcome to listen to my towers. Regards, Muthusami. S P.S I suggest you to take your own CDs for the demo. Quote:

My subwoofer from Craftle Chennai
Dear Sri Muthu,
Just to inform you and the other members that I got one nice and sweet sub 2 days back from Audiocraft. As u said, Mr. Marc is so supportive in all aspects that u don't feel like being customer there. In fact now they have plenty of demo dvds and u can get any kind of HT to suit ur budget from them. My sub is 12 inch driver with 210 w rms, front firing ported in a huge and heavy cabinet looks like too ordinary for style stud music or movie lovers. But u just close ur eyes and hear the preformance, my god the effects of TSUNAMI from Independance Day and ice braking (13th chapter) from Narnia were just enough to close my deal. I agree, the bass is not as boomy as from downfiring ones, but more than enough for a room size of 14 x 12 with lots of bedroom furniture inside. I have thrown DTS-ES disc of Cast Away to it for the aircraft crash and just felt myself out of world, almost getting into the pacific along with the air craft. The cost is simple 7K and performance wise may be compared to 15K units. I have seen Wharfedale SW150 and polk audio PSW10, but at this price the unit is just a steal. I will keep updating as I use it more and more. Two nice floor standers at 11K are there on display, just rush in case u need. |
